Dual-channel Class-D amplification using a PAM8610 chipset delivers 10W per channel with around 90% efficiency. On-board protections and low THD+N keep operation reliable and quiet.
Quiet, efficient amplification, with PAM8610 Class-D chip
PAM8610 is a D-level stereo amplifier IC that drives two channels at up to 10W each while operating at roughly 90% efficiency. The class-D architecture minimises wasted energy and reduces power draw compared with linear designs.
High efficiency reduces heat and power requirements, making it easy to run from a modest DC 12V supply and suitable for compact or portable installations.
Low distortion playback, with THD+N 0.1% specification
Measured THD+N of 0.1% is achieved without extra filtering, reflecting careful PCB layout and the amplifier topology. Low static current also helps maintain a clean noise floor.
Clearer sound at moderate listening levels suits nearfield listening and small speaker systems, so vocals and instruments remain intelligible.
Safer operation and quieter background, with built-in protections and noise cancelling
On-board over-current, over-temperature and short-circuit protection guard against common electrical faults, while low EMI and a power-off noise-cancelling function reduce audible hiss.
Long-term reliability is easier to achieve and connected speakers face less risk from fault conditions, while background noise stays low during quiet passages.
